“…As can be seen from the table, the large majority of studies showed no comparison data. For the few that did, the comparison has been mainly between CZE and IC [3,23,25,41,43,45,63,65,67,70,72,74,76,77,84,86,96,97,104,106,110,111,113,119,124,126,127,131,134,135,140,141,146,148,149,152,158,174,190,194,195,219]. Typical examples include studies by Yang et al [126], who found that results obtained using a high-sensitivity method developed using sample stacking technique together with the use of an internal standard correlated well with a standard IC method, and work by Fung and Lau [149], who examined a CZE method for the analysis of inorganic anions in rainwater and used an IC technique in parallel, reporting that the results for the major anions were within statistical variation.…”
